💼 Top Jobs You Can Do from Home Without a Degree

Here are some popular online jobs that Filipinos are excelling at — even without formal education or a college diploma:

  1. Virtual Assistant (VA) – Help business owners manage their emails, schedules, and tasks. VAs are in high demand, especially from U.S. and Australian clients.
  2. Social Media Manager – If you love Facebook, TikTok, or Instagram, you can turn your social media skills into money by managing pages for businesses.
  3. Content Writer or Copywriter – If you can write stories, blogs, or product descriptions, companies will pay you for your creativity.
  4. Online Seller / E-commerce Assistant – Sell products on Shopee, Lazada, or manage stores for clients.
  5. Freelance Graphic Designer – Create logos, ads, and social media visuals even with just Canva.
  6. Customer Service Representative (Remote) – Many BPO companies now offer home-based setups with good pay.
  7. Transcriptionist / Captioner – Convert videos or audios into text and earn per project.
  8. Tutor or English Coach (ESL) – Teach English online through platforms like 51Talk or Cambly.
  9. Affiliate Marketer / Influencer – Promote products and earn commissions or sponsorships.
  10. Dropshipping / Online Business Owner – Start your own online store without keeping inventory.

🧠 How Students and Employees Can Start

If you’re a student, you can start with part-time freelancing jobs like writing, design, or tutoring. It’s a great way to earn extra income while studying.

If you’re an employee, you can begin with side hustles during weekends or after work. Build your reputation on sites like OnlineJobs.ph, Fiverr, Upwork, or Facebook groups for freelancers.

Once your online earnings grow, you can even shift full-time and experience total freedom from the office life.
